Overview
The Caterpillar D40D is a articulated dump truck listed in the Heavy Equipment Hub equipment database with structured specifications for comparison, research, and machine selection. Key specification points include engine power of 385 hp, capacity of 21.6 yd3, travel speed of 34.2 mph and fuel capacity of 118.9 gal.
